I was given the following problem in class, I don't understand the answer my friend insists on being right.

"Given that the N terminus has a pK of 9.l0 and the C terminuns has a pK of 3.5.  Estimate the net charge of the polypeptide shown below if it were found in the small intestine at a pH of 8?

Tyr-Asp-Lys-Glu

N terminus +1
Tyr 0
Asp -1
Lys +1
Glu -1
C terminus -1

equals net charge of -1

I say it is a net charge of 0 because Tyr has a net charge of +1 at pH 8.  Who is right?

As far as I know, the pK of tyrosine hydroxyl is around 10.0, so at pH = 8 it should be uncharged.
